Dianthus Diantica Pink + Eye

Flower type | Single |
Winter hardness | Good (USDA-zone 5, 6) |
Flower color | Purple-dark purple-071A; Purple-light violet-075B |
Flower diameter | 3,5 - 4 cm |
Plant height | 20 - 30 cm; 10 - 20 cm |
Inflorescence | Single-flowered |
Flowering month(s) | May; June; July; August; September |
Plantdiameter | 20 cm - 25 cm |
Leaf size | 4 - 5 cm |
Flower color distribution | Feathered; Multi-colored |
Flower, secondary color(s) | Pink-dark blue pink-072D |
Dianthus Diantica Pink + Eye, also known as Dianthus or Carnation, is a stunning flower that adds beauty to any garden. With its single flower type, this plant is sure to catch the eye of any passerby.
One of the most remarkable qualities of Dianthus Diantica Pink + Eye is its winter hardness. It can withstand even the harshest winter conditions in USDA zones 5 and 6, making it a reliable choice for gardeners in these areas.
The flower color of Dianthus Diantica Pink + Eye ranges from a deep purple-dark purple shade, coded as 071A, to a softer purple-light violet hue, coded as 075B. This variation in color adds a touch of elegance and sophistication to any garden or flower arrangement.
The flower diameter of this plant ranges from 3.5 to 4 cm, making each blossom perfectly sized to captivate the viewer. The plant itself grows to a height of 20 to 30 cm, with some variations only reaching 10 to 20 cm in height. This compact size makes it ideal for borders or containers, allowing gardeners to place them strategically for maximum visual impact.
The inflorescence of Dianthus Diantica Pink + Eye is single-flowered, meaning each stem produces a solitary flower. This adds a sense of simplicity and elegance to the overall appearance of the plant. The flowering months for this variety are May, June, July, August, and September, providing an extended period of blooming enjoyment.
The plant's diameter ranges from 20 to 25 cm, allowing it to fill out a designated area and create a stunning display. The leaves of Dianthus Diantica Pink + Eye have a size of 4 to 5 cm, complementing the flowers perfectly and adding texture to the overall plant.
One of the unique features of this flower is its feathered and multi-colored flower distribution. This means that the petals have a delicately feathered appearance and display multiple shades of pink and blue, creating a mesmerizing effect. The secondary color of the flowers is a beautiful pink-dark blue pink, with a color code of 072D.
